Log In
Log In
Places
All Projects
Status Monitor
Collapse sidebar
obs:server:fedora:2.8
obs-server
obs-server-2.8-0003-api-Log-server-name-to-test...
Overview
Repositories
Revisions
Requests
Users
Attributes
Meta
File obs-server-2.8-0003-api-Log-server-name-to-test-log-for-backend-log-mess.patch of Package obs-server
From 4e2bf1f743dd5dcd3ccfeecd12a5f073642c7735 Mon Sep 17 00:00:00 2001 From: Oleg Girko <ol@infoserver.lv> Date: Thu, 26 Feb 2015 21:11:43 +0000 Subject: [PATCH] [api] Log server name to test log for backend log messages. Test log produced by testsuite contains messages from frontend and backend. Sometimes it's not obvious which backend server produced some message. This change makes log messages produced by backend during tests to be prefixed by the name of the server which produced the message. Also, a message is logged when backend server has stopped running. Signed-off-by: Oleg Girko <ol@infoserver.lv> --- src/api/script/start_test_backend |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/src/api/script/start_test_backend b/src/api/script/start_test_backend index 3566b10..f997373 100755 --- a/src/api/script/start_test_backend +++ b/src/api/script/start_test_backend @@ -121,11 +121,12 @@ srcsrv = Thread.new do begin line = srcsrv_out.gets break if line.nil? - logger.debug line.strip unless line.empty? + logger.debug 'bs_srcserver: ' + line.strip unless line.empty? rescue IOError break end end + logger.debug 'bs_srcserver stopped' end puts 'Starting backend repserver...' @@ -136,11 +137,12 @@ reposrv = Thread.new do begin line = reposrv_out.gets break if line.nil? - logger.debug line.strip unless line.empty? + logger.debug 'bs_repserver: ' + line.strip unless line.empty? rescue IOError break end end + logger.debug 'bs_repserver stopped' end while !dienow @@ -176,11 +178,12 @@ servicesrv = Thread.new do begin line = servicesrv_out.gets break if line.nil? - logger.debug line.strip unless line.empty? + logger.debug 'bs_service: ' + line.strip unless line.empty? rescue IOError break end end + logger.debug 'bs_service stopped' end puts 'Starting backend publisher...' @@ -190,10 +193,11 @@ while publishsrv_out && !dienow begin line = publishsrv_out.gets break if line.nil? - logger.debug line.strip unless line.empty? + logger.debug 'bs_publish: ' + line.strip unless line.empty? rescue IOError break end + logger.debug 'bs_publish stopped' end while !dienow -- 2.9.4
Locations
Projects
Search
Status Monitor
Help
OpenBuildService.org
Documentation
API Documentation
Contact
Support
@OBShq
The Open Build Service is an
openSUSE project
.
Log In
Places
Places
All Projects
Status Monitor